In this study, the experimental analysis was performed on the shell-and-tube type heat exchanger containing segmental baffles at different orientations. In the current work, three angular orientations (θ) 0°, 30°, and 60° of the baffles were analyzed for laminar flow having the Reynolds number range 303–1516. It was observed that, with increase of Reynolds number from 303 to 1516, there was a 94.8% increase in Nusselt number and 282.9% increase in pressure drop. Due to increase of Reynolds number from 303 to 1516, there is a decrease in nondimensional temperature factor for cold water (ω) by 57.7% and hot water (ξ) by 57.1%, respectively.
